本系統(tǒng)為“臨床專業(yè)實(shí)踐技能測(cè)試系統(tǒng)”,是計(jì)算機(jī)科學(xué)技術(shù)在醫(yī)學(xué)教育方面的一個(gè)應(yīng)用。該系統(tǒng)主要是為臨床醫(yī)療專業(yè)的學(xué)員進(jìn)行實(shí)踐技能考核而開(kāi)發(fā)的軟件系統(tǒng)。該系統(tǒng)主要采用ADO技術(shù),標(biāo)準(zhǔn)SQL語(yǔ)言以及Access數(shù)據(jù)庫(kù), 在Web頁(yè)面中實(shí)現(xiàn)以下幾個(gè)主要功能模塊,包括:技能測(cè)試模塊、評(píng)分模塊、成績(jī)管理模塊、試題管理模塊及數(shù)據(jù)維護(hù)模塊。教師可以通過(guò)客戶端瀏覽器訪問(wèn)服務(wù)器端的Web站點(diǎn)輕松完成試卷評(píng)閱、試題管理(增、刪、改及更新),而學(xué)員也可通過(guò)客戶端瀏覽器訪問(wèn)服務(wù)器端的Web站點(diǎn)進(jìn)行成績(jī)查詢。
系統(tǒng)分析
系統(tǒng)的初步調(diào)查
目前,考試系統(tǒng)及成績(jī)管理系統(tǒng)軟件很多,其中不乏一些優(yōu)秀的,但是這些軟件要照顧到大多數(shù)用戶,所以功能一般都是面向大眾化的,而且系統(tǒng)也非常龐大,對(duì)于客戶的一些特殊要求就不能滿足,往往要重新開(kāi)發(fā)。我院是醫(yī)學(xué)院校,教師及學(xué)員的要求是簡(jiǎn)單易用,可以用瀏覽器操作,所以開(kāi)發(fā)的軟件應(yīng)在Web頁(yè)面上操作。
[align=center]

圖2:系統(tǒng)功能模塊結(jié)構(gòu)設(shè)計(jì)[/align]
經(jīng)過(guò)調(diào)查, 教師通常使用兩種記錄成績(jī)的方法。一是使用點(diǎn)名冊(cè),在學(xué)生姓名之后記錄各項(xiàng)成績(jī),用計(jì)算器計(jì)算總分與平均分,經(jīng)教師們反應(yīng)這個(gè)方法雖然簡(jiǎn)單,但是有很多缺點(diǎn),例如計(jì)算平均分與總分就非常麻煩,要把分?jǐn)?shù)一項(xiàng)一項(xiàng)用計(jì)算器加起來(lái)算,再如,想修改學(xué)生的成績(jī)時(shí),只有在上面涂涂畫(huà)畫(huà)。二是使用Excel,先將班級(jí)學(xué)生的資料都輸入電腦,然后將成績(jī)記錄在一張工作薄上,計(jì)算總分與平均分非常方便,但是同樣也存在不足之處。例如教師經(jīng)常在家里或教室里或辦公室里使用這個(gè)文件,那勢(shì)必每天要把文件拷貝,這樣容易感染病毒,也容易造成文件丟失,最重要的是它沒(méi)有做到同步更新,在教室做的文件要拷回辦公室重新覆蓋更新。而每次醫(yī)療專業(yè)的學(xué)員進(jìn)行技能考核時(shí)更是繁瑣、麻煩。
如果開(kāi)發(fā)設(shè)計(jì)一套軟件,能克服以上一些缺點(diǎn),就可以大大提高教師的辦公效率。
系統(tǒng)的可行性分析
本軟件所涉及到的軟件知識(shí)范圍比較簡(jiǎn)單,但是設(shè)計(jì)、搭配合理仍可以做出豐富實(shí)用的效果。利用asp對(duì)像結(jié)合SQL語(yǔ)句可以對(duì)Access數(shù)據(jù)庫(kù)打開(kāi)、關(guān)閉,進(jìn)行數(shù)據(jù)添加、刪除、修改、更新等的操作,而利用Access數(shù)據(jù)訪問(wèn)頁(yè)可以使教師、學(xué)員在Web頁(yè)面上訪問(wèn)數(shù)據(jù)庫(kù)。學(xué)校具有獨(dú)立服務(wù)器,軟件可架構(gòu)在現(xiàn)有的Web服務(wù)上,供教師、學(xué)員訪問(wèn)使用。本系統(tǒng)是基于Web頁(yè)的,而學(xué)校教師、學(xué)員已經(jīng)具有上網(wǎng)瀏覽知識(shí),對(duì)于Web頁(yè)面中的操作無(wú)需培訓(xùn)就可以掌握其使用方法。本軟件系統(tǒng)在單位內(nèi)部使用,不涉及任何法律問(wèn)題。
系統(tǒng)設(shè)計(jì)
軟件系統(tǒng)運(yùn)行環(huán)境
■客戶端操作系統(tǒng):WINDOWS 98;WINDOWS 2000;WINDOWS XP
■操作平臺(tái):VISUAL Basic 6.0 + Access2000
Web頁(yè)面處理過(guò)程
教師通過(guò)Web頁(yè)面輸入學(xué)員信息及試題庫(kù),將數(shù)據(jù)寫(xiě)入數(shù)據(jù)庫(kù),學(xué)員可通過(guò)web頁(yè)面查詢經(jīng)系統(tǒng)處理后顯示的成績(jī)信息,見(jiàn)圖1。
系統(tǒng)功能模塊結(jié)構(gòu)設(shè)計(jì)
見(jiàn)圖2。
數(shù)據(jù)庫(kù)結(jié)構(gòu)設(shè)計(jì)
本系統(tǒng)使用Access2000作為數(shù)據(jù)庫(kù)管理系統(tǒng)(Database Management System, DBMS)。在Access中,新建一個(gè)名為jncsh..mdb數(shù)據(jù)庫(kù),在jncsh.mdb數(shù)據(jù)庫(kù)中包含的數(shù)據(jù)表及其相應(yīng)功能如表一所示。
系統(tǒng)功能
該系統(tǒng)由系統(tǒng)主界面提供的技能測(cè)試、評(píng)分、成績(jī)管理、試題庫(kù)管理、數(shù)據(jù)管理五個(gè)功能模塊構(gòu)成。
注:可通過(guò)單擊系統(tǒng)主界面上的各功能按鈕或通過(guò)菜單操作實(shí)現(xiàn)對(duì)各功能模塊的管理。
試題庫(kù)管理功能模塊
試題庫(kù)系統(tǒng)是最重要,也是難度最大的一項(xiàng)工作。此處所說(shuō)的題庫(kù)是狹義的,即由若干獨(dú)立的試題組成。這些材料是測(cè)試系統(tǒng)中的核心機(jī)密,安全性是第一要求。此外,為了便于對(duì)這些信息進(jìn)行有效地管理,能夠快速地提取和使用,還應(yīng)該對(duì)試題進(jìn)行編碼,并設(shè)置一定的參數(shù),如試卷的取材范圍、適用對(duì)象、使用的頻率、試題難度、區(qū)分度等參數(shù)等。
對(duì)試題庫(kù)的管理包括:試題庫(kù)的錄入和編輯(其中,編輯包括:添加、刪除、修改)等操作。
試題庫(kù)有:病史采集試題模塊、病例分析試題模塊、輔助結(jié)果判讀試題模塊及查體等。它們分別是由試題模塊選擇窗體(shtgl)操作界面上的命令按鈕打開(kāi)病史采集試題錄入及編輯窗體界面(bshcjct)、病例分析試題錄入及編輯窗體界面(blfxct)、輔助結(jié)果判讀試題錄入及編輯窗體界面(fzhjgpdct)等來(lái)實(shí)現(xiàn)對(duì)試題庫(kù)的管理(既對(duì)試題庫(kù)錄入、添加、刪除、修改等操作),以實(shí)現(xiàn)實(shí)時(shí)更新試題庫(kù)。
數(shù)據(jù)管理功能模塊
主要目標(biāo):
■實(shí)時(shí)導(dǎo)入、導(dǎo)出考生信息及相關(guān)數(shù)據(jù)文件。
■防止數(shù)據(jù)的丟失、損壞,即時(shí)整理,方便查詢。
數(shù)據(jù)管理模塊實(shí)現(xiàn)以下功能:
用來(lái)進(jìn)行數(shù)據(jù)同步復(fù)制、系統(tǒng)數(shù)據(jù)備份、清理、系統(tǒng)日志查看等功能,其中通過(guò)數(shù)據(jù)同步復(fù)制,不僅可以使考生資料統(tǒng)一而完整,而且更具安全保護(hù)性。此外,通過(guò)對(duì)數(shù)據(jù)的維護(hù),使資料高度集成,對(duì)原有數(shù)據(jù)進(jìn)行優(yōu)化,通過(guò)基礎(chǔ)數(shù)據(jù)的下傳,實(shí)時(shí)數(shù)據(jù)的上傳,使數(shù)據(jù)及時(shí)更新,便于數(shù)據(jù)的統(tǒng)計(jì)和查詢,提高了教師及相關(guān)人員的工作效率和質(zhì)量。
數(shù)據(jù)備份:定期數(shù)據(jù)備份、整理。
數(shù)據(jù)恢復(fù):設(shè)置、調(diào)整系統(tǒng)的各項(xiàng)初始參數(shù)、政策參數(shù)等,定期恢復(fù)。
技能測(cè)試功能模塊
主要目標(biāo):
以能夠提供最適宜的人機(jī)互動(dòng)關(guān)系為準(zhǔn)則,將測(cè)評(píng)的項(xiàng)目(試題、評(píng)定要素)等內(nèi)容呈現(xiàn)在計(jì)算機(jī)屏幕上,由被試或評(píng)定人員根據(jù)計(jì)算機(jī)的提示進(jìn)行答題或操作。實(shí)現(xiàn)計(jì)算機(jī)在臨床醫(yī)學(xué)教育方面的應(yīng)用,使醫(yī)學(xué)教育標(biāo)準(zhǔn)化、規(guī)范化,提高教師工作效率及質(zhì)量。
實(shí)現(xiàn)功能:
■考核模塊:本系統(tǒng)有四個(gè)考核模塊,包括:病史采集考核模塊、病例分析考核模塊、輔助結(jié)果判讀考核模塊及查體(其中,查體包括:大項(xiàng)查體和小項(xiàng)查體)
■考核方式:分理論知識(shí)的考核和實(shí)踐技能考核。
■考核形式:分在計(jì)算機(jī)上和在實(shí)驗(yàn)室中進(jìn)行考核。
■試題類型:本測(cè)試系統(tǒng)包括四個(gè)題型,分別是填空題、判斷題、單選題及簡(jiǎn)答題。
其上機(jī)考核操作流程示意如下:
單擊“技能測(cè)試”→考生進(jìn)行身份驗(yàn)證→登陸→抽取試題→考試→交卷
代碼編寫(xiě)略。
評(píng)分功能模塊:
or:blue">測(cè)試系統(tǒng)中的測(cè)試題目或需要作出綜合性評(píng)價(jià)結(jié)論時(shí),需要評(píng)分系統(tǒng)。其主要功能是對(duì)考試結(jié)果進(jìn)行評(píng)分管理,如果卷面存在客觀題,如選擇題、判斷題等,系統(tǒng)直接進(jìn)行評(píng)分和轉(zhuǎn)換。對(duì)于主觀題,如案例分析題、問(wèn)答題、一些操作性測(cè)評(píng)的內(nèi)容,由教師或考官進(jìn)行手工評(píng)分,同時(shí)可以對(duì)系統(tǒng)自動(dòng)評(píng)分的結(jié)果進(jìn)行修改,標(biāo)注評(píng)語(yǔ)等。
成績(jī)管理功能模塊:
成績(jī)管理模塊的主要功能是進(jìn)行成績(jī)信息錄入、修改、瀏覽、查詢、統(tǒng)計(jì)等,包括對(duì)考試、優(yōu)秀率,及格率,分?jǐn)?shù)段、最高分等定義,最后算出學(xué)員們的最終成績(jī),并為管理員和教師提供各種統(tǒng)計(jì)信息。相關(guān)課程的教師和管理員對(duì)成績(jī)進(jìn)行維護(hù),成績(jī)的維護(hù)有嚴(yán)格的時(shí)間限制,比如,一定的時(shí)間后,教師便不能修改學(xué)生成績(jī),如果必須要修改,只能通過(guò)管理員修改,并詳細(xì)記錄修改結(jié)果,修改原因等。具有成績(jī)管理功能操作權(quán)限的網(wǎng)絡(luò)用戶可輸入、輸出與成績(jī)相關(guān)的信息,如可打印輸出學(xué)生成績(jī)單、單科成績(jī)、學(xué)期成績(jī)、歷次考試成績(jī)。不同角色網(wǎng)絡(luò)用戶可不同的瀏覽考試信息,根據(jù)教學(xué)需要可將考試信息發(fā)布到網(wǎng)上,供有查詢權(quán)限的用戶(如考生、家長(zhǎng))瀏覽查詢。
結(jié)束
技能測(cè)試系統(tǒng)是一個(gè)信息獲得、處理、存儲(chǔ)和使用的系統(tǒng),因此廣義地講,它是一個(gè)信息管理系統(tǒng)(MIS)。但在此是將臨床專業(yè)實(shí)踐技能測(cè)試系統(tǒng)作為一個(gè)具有一定內(nèi)部結(jié)構(gòu)和獨(dú)立功能的系統(tǒng)。簡(jiǎn)單地說(shuō),它是一個(gè)數(shù)據(jù)庫(kù),它的信息內(nèi)容范圍很廣,包括被試的基本信息(報(bào)名所提供的)、被試的測(cè)試成績(jī)、有關(guān)評(píng)定等。
基于Web 服務(wù)的考試及成績(jī)管理系統(tǒng)在國(guó)內(nèi)還是一個(gè)新的事物。研究基于Web 的考試及成績(jī)管理系統(tǒng),將適應(yīng)于傳統(tǒng)的教學(xué)管理轉(zhuǎn)化到適應(yīng)現(xiàn)代考試及成績(jī)管理的模式,更好地為現(xiàn)代遠(yuǎn)程教育服務(wù),有著廣闊的發(fā)展空間,今后必將取得較大的發(fā)展。